The following review is from the column Chowhound. The article was entitled Where to find Auckland’s best vegetarian restaurants and was published in Metro magazine of March 2005.

Metro Live…We also like the daytime Blue Bird vegetarian café, which operates a simple system: choose a topping (about 10 on offer from tofu mayo to the Taihape – baked beans, eggs and vege dogs), then choose a base (brown rice, kumara, potato etc) and everything comes with steamed veges in between. The café is bright and light and popular with chilled-out-looking locals. The girls behind the counter smile so sweetly; they’re fresh-faced and sari-clad – walking proof of how wholesome this place must be.

Upstairs at The Blue Bird Vegetarian CaféWhenever I’m feeling less than wholesome—from too many late nights, not enough home-cooked meals, or a particularly fierce hangover from a long weekend – I meander down Dominion Road, past the cheap curry houses, the kebab joints and the $2 shops, and into the Blue Bird Cafe.
Just walking in makes me feel a bit better about my toxic lifestyle. There are birds on the walls and soft flute tunes on the stereo. The café is run by followers of Sri Chinmoy; a spiritual teacher encouraging everyone to spread a little love and harmony to world—and the cooks at the Blue Bird Café are making good on that goal.
The menu works like this: pick your bowl, your base (brown rice, mashed potato or kumara), and your topping (Hungarian stroganoff, peanut sauce, Mexican and so on). Insert steamed veges into the middle, and you’re away. A particularly hearty combination is the Taihape on rice (that’s beans, eggs and vege dogs). The mushroom sauce is also recommended.
On my most recent visit, I forewent the tried and true, and ordered a spicy enchilada and salad from the cabinet. Sublime. Hot, filling, tasty. None of the blandness that vegetarian eating can get a bad wrap for. – Maggie Wicks.
